BEFORE FIRST USE
x
Before use, clean the interior with lukewarm water and a soft cloth.
x
Remove the ice basket and ice scoop and wash them in warm water. Wipe clean the evaporator rods using a water/vinegar
solution.
x
Place the appliance on a flat stable surface. It must be positioned so that the plug is accessible. Make sure that there is at
least 20cm of space between the back and sides of the appliance and the wall.
x
Allow the refrigerant fluid to settle for 2 hours before plugging in the appliance.
OPERATION
1. Ensure the drain cap on the bottom of the appliance is well closed.
2. Open the cover, remove the ice basket and pour water into tank.
x
Do not fill the tank with hot water. This may damage the ice maker. It is best to fill it with water at room temperature or
lower.
x
Keep water level below the MAX level.
3. Place the ice basket back into the ice maker and close the cover.
4. Plugtheapplianceinthemainssocket.
x
he power indicator light will flash.
5. Press to begin the ice making cycle.
x
The power indicator light will stop flashing.
6. Select the size of the ice cube by pressing .
7.
he ice making cycle lasts 7 to 15 minutes, depending on selection of ice cube size and room temperature.
x
The recommended room temperature for ice making is 10°C to 32°C.
8. While the appliance is working, check water level periodically.
x
When the water tank is empty or significantly lacking water, the indicator light will illuminate and the ice-making
cycle will stop automatically.
x
Press to turn off the appliance, fill the tank with water up to the MAX level and press againtoturnonthe
appliance.
9.
he appliance will automatically stop working when the ice basket is full.
x
The indicator light will illuminate. Gently remove the ice from the ice basket with the ice scoop. After about 5
seconds, the ice maker will restart the ice making cycle automatically.
x
You can also press to stop the ice making cycle when you have obtained desired amount of ice.
10. Open the cover and transfer the ice to a freezer.
